										<content:encoded><![CDATA[<p><span style="background-color: #00ff00;">Naïo Technologies has just celebrated its 10th anniversary and 60,000 hours of operations under real conditions</span>. The company is scaling up its development now: next January, its vineyard robot will be presented exclusively to the American market at CES 2022 in Las Vegas. Named CES 2022 Innovation Awards Honoree in the Robotics category, TED intends to confirm the relevance of the Robot as a Service – RaaS &#8211; model to Californian partners in search of solutions to reduce pesticide use and address labor issues.</p>
<p><span style="font-size: x-large;">TED the vineyard robot selected at CES 2022</span></p>
<p>Naïo Technologies has been active in the United States since 2019 with Dino, its mechanical weeding robot for vegetables. The company is now taking things to the next level and CES 2022 will provide a showcase for its international opening.</p>
<blockquote><p>&#8220;Labor issues and the need to reduce the use of pesticides are global challenges. With its autonomous agricultural robots Oz, Dino, and Ted, Naïo addresses these issues to ensure sustainable agricultural production in phase with people and the environment,&#8221;</p></blockquote>
<p>explains <strong>Ingrid Sarlandie, COO for Naïo Technologies</strong>.</p>
<p>TED is participating in the global innovation show for the first time and is among the honorees for the CES Innovation Award 2022 with dozens of innovation leaders in robotics for more sustainable agriculture.</p>

<p><span style="font-size: x-large;">TED in &#8220;RaaS&#8221; mode for US customers as of January 2022</span></p>
<p>From January 2022 onwards, TED will be commissioned and will run demos on the RaaS &#8211; Robot as a Service &#8211; model for new customers in California. RaaS will allow wine-growers to enjoy economic benefits while quickly addressing the labor shortage they face, and it is strong market demand. With 60,000 operating hours to its credit, Naïo is now looking to leverage its extensive experience with new customers for the vineyard.</p>
<blockquote><p>&#8220;In France, TED is already at work for big brands such as Hennessy and Grands Chais de France. We have acquired a great deal of expertise on American soil with Dino: now that we have eight robots in service and over 5,000 hectares weeded, it is time for Naïo to expand its presence in the United States on the wine-growing market with TED, but also with our historical robot Oz which is about to become available throughout the United States thanks to a distribution network that is currently being deployed,&#8221;</p></blockquote>
<p>adds <strong>Julien Laffont, Strategy and Development Manager at Naïo Technologies</strong>.</p>

										<content:encoded><![CDATA[<p><strong>Hexagon | NovAtel</strong> announces the release of its second purpose-built driver, powered by the latest series of the Robot Operating System, ROS 2. The NovAtel OEM7 drivers are developed and managed by NovAtel engineers to provide an optimized interface for autonomy projects. <span style="background-color: #00ff00;">The drivers allow for quick incorporation of NovAtel&#8217;s OEM7 receivers into custom ROS 2 based applications</span>.</p>
<blockquote><p>&#8220;Automation and autonomy are at the forefront of advancing the agriculture industry. The functional resilience and performance of ROS 2 paired with our OEM7 receivers speeds up integration and reduces time to market for our customers developing new equipment,&#8221;</p></blockquote>
<p>said <strong>James Szabo, agriculture autonomy product manager</strong>.</p>
<p>As the integration of NovAtel&#8217;s OEM7 receiver increases in autonomy projects, algorithms for academic investigations, ride-share programs and agricultural autonomy solutions, NovAtel continues to support the growing needs of the robotics community. With the power of ROS 2, developers can create autonomous applications quicker, without the need to develop or adapt existing community drivers. Tested and supported by NovAtel and Hexagon | AutonomouStuff, the driver enables seamless access to the receiver&#8217;s GNSS and inertial capabilities so users can simultaneously utilize live, recorded and post-processed data.</p>
<blockquote><p>&#8220;We have many users globally who have already adopted the ROS driver in unmanned operations. From tillage and viticulture operations to broadacre crop spraying. The ROS driver has shortened the transition from prototype to production, allowing users to focus on furthering their autonomous solution without the worry and complexities of third-party interfaces,&#8221;</p></blockquote>
<p>said <strong>Eric Wuestefeld, executive vice president, agriculture</strong>.</p>

										<content:encoded><![CDATA[<p class="v1MsoNormal"><strong>GUSS (Global Unmanned Spray System) Automation</strong> is giving a sneak peek at this compact version of GUSS. <span style="background-color: #00ff00;">The agriculture industry has been asking for this innovative sprayer designed specifically for vineyards and high-density orchards and it is finally here</span>.</p>
<p class="v1MsoNormal">The revolutionary GUSS made its debut to the world in 2017 and immediately received awards and rave reviews for its precision and efficiency giving farmers, growers, and orchard spraying businesses the ability to lower labor and overhead costs as well as increase precision, efficiency, safety, and profitability with this autonomous machine. <span style="background-color: #00ff00;">Customers throughout the world asked for this technologically advanced machine in a smaller version to make autonomous spraying in vineyards and high-density orchards possible</span>.</p>
<p class="v1MsoNormal">GUSS Automation jumped into action to design, develop and debut mini GUSS. This progressive machine uses a combination of GPS, LiDAR and the latest technology to autonomously roll down each row spraying with precision and efficiency. A single operator can monitor up to eight mini GUSS machines from a vehicle, office or home while the nurse truck supplies the spray product when mini GUSS signals for a refill.</p>
<blockquote>
<p class="v1MsoNormal">“Since debuting GUSS in 2017, the number one request we consistently received was to build a smaller version to fit in vineyards and other high-density permanent crops. Mini GUSS was designed to fit these tight spacings, while still providing the high performance our customers have come to expect from a GUSS sprayer,”</p>
</blockquote>
<p class="v1MsoNormal">said <strong>Gary Thompson, COO of GUSS Automation</strong>.</p>
<p><img loading="lazy" decoding="async" class="size-full wp-image-272920 aligncenter" src="https://www.americafem.com/wp-content/uploads/2021/09/2020_orchard-GUSS_Website-Render-1.223.jpg" alt="" width="1440" height="495" srcset="https://www.americafem.com/wp-content/uploads/2021/09/2020_orchard-GUSS_Website-Render-1.223.jpg 1440w, https://www.americafem.com/wp-content/uploads/2021/09/2020_orchard-GUSS_Website-Render-1.223-300x103.jpg 300w, https://www.americafem.com/wp-content/uploads/2021/09/2020_orchard-GUSS_Website-Render-1.223-1024x352.jpg 1024w, https://www.americafem.com/wp-content/uploads/2021/09/2020_orchard-GUSS_Website-Render-1.223-768x264.jpg 768w, https://www.americafem.com/wp-content/uploads/2021/09/2020_orchard-GUSS_Website-Render-1.223-150x52.jpg 150w, https://www.americafem.com/wp-content/uploads/2021/09/2020_orchard-GUSS_Website-Render-1.223-600x206.jpg 600w, https://www.americafem.com/wp-content/uploads/2021/09/2020_orchard-GUSS_Website-Render-1.223-696x239.jpg 696w, https://www.americafem.com/wp-content/uploads/2021/09/2020_orchard-GUSS_Website-Render-1.223-1392x479.jpg 1392w, https://www.americafem.com/wp-content/uploads/2021/09/2020_orchard-GUSS_Website-Render-1.223-1068x367.jpg 1068w" sizes="auto, (max-width: 1440px) 100vw, 1440px" /></p>
<p class="v1MsoNormal">Mini GUSS is 6-feet wide, 5-foot 4-inches tall, and 20-feet long, has a 400-gallon tank and a 3.8-liter Cummins diesel engine to tackle the most strenuous terrain. <span style="background-color: #00ff00;">GUSS Automation offers two-tower options for mini GUSS: a vineyard tower for two-row applications and an apple tower for high-density trellised orchards</span>.</p>
<p class="v1MsoNormal">GUSS was developed out of necessity. Orchard spraying business owner, Dave Crinklaw dealt with the shortage of agricultural labor in his own business and he found himself looking for answers and the solution came in the form of a driverless orchard sprayer. After developing and introducing a fleet of GUSS sprayers into his own custom application business, Crinklaw decided to make GUSS sprayers available for any grower to own. GUSS Automation just recently announced the delivery of their 100<sup>th</sup> GUSS sprayer.</p>
<p class="v1MsoNormal">Mini GUSS is the next evolution of this technology, allowing many more crops to be sprayed autonomously. Its compact design makes it the right fit for vineyards, high-density orchards, berries, hops, and other high-value crops with a tight row spacing. Mini GUSS will be making its debut in the spring of 2022.</p>

										<content:encoded><![CDATA[<h3 style="font-weight: 400;">Aceinna Inc. announced that Aceinna has been selected as a winner of the 2020 RBR50 Robotics Innovation Awards.</h3>
<p style="font-weight: 400;">Aceinna earned recognition in the <span style="background-color: #008000;">Product, Technology &amp; Services Innovation</span> (Product Introduction) category for the <span style="background-color: #008000;">new <strong>OpenRTK33L</strong> guidance module for robots, drones, and autonomous vehicles.</span></p>
<p style="font-weight: 400;">The Aceinna <strong>OpenRTK330L</strong> is a low cost, state-of-the-art, high-performance triple-band <strong>RTK/GNSS</strong> receiver with built-in triple redundant inertial sensors. Designed to replace the expensive and bulky precision <strong>RTK/INS</strong> systems used in today&#8217;s autonomous systems, this <span style="background-color: #008000;">compact navigation solution meets the challenging performance, reliability and cost requirements of the automotive market along with the needs of robot, drone, construction and agriculture systems.</span></p>
<p style="font-weight: 400;">According to <strong>Dan Kara</strong>, <strong>VP Robotics &amp; Intelligent Systems at WTWH Media</strong>:</p>
<blockquote class="td_quote_box td_box_center">
<p style="font-weight: 400;">&#8220;Each year since 2012, Robotics Business Review, the leading source of analysis, opinion and research focused on the global robotics sector, has produced the <strong>RBR50</strong> Robotics Innovation Awards (<strong>RBR50</strong>). The awards recognize and highlight critical robotics innovations and are also an important indicator of the robotics sector growth.  The selection committee received numerous submissions for the 2020<strong> RBR50</strong> Robotics Innovation Awards. Winners were determined following a rigorous vetting and review process.&#8221;</p>
</blockquote>
<p style="font-weight: 400;">Aceinna&#8217;s <strong>OpenRTK330L</strong> integrates a triple-band <strong>RTK/GNSS</strong> receiver with redundant inertial sensor arrays to provide cm-level accuracy, enhanced reliability, and superior performance during GNSS outages.</p>
<p style="font-weight: 400;"><span style="background-color: #008000;">The <strong>OpenRTK330L</strong> utilizes a very precise 2 Degree/Hour IMU to offer ten to thirty seconds of high accuracy localization during full GNSS denial.</span> This enables autonomous system developers to safely deliver highly accurate localization and position capabilities in their vehicles at prices that meet their budgets. <strong>OpenRTK330L</strong>&#8216;s embedded Ethernet interface allows easy and direct connection to GNSS correction networks around the world.  <strong>OpenRTK330L</strong>&#8216;s CAN bus interface allows simple integration into existing vehicle architectures.</p>
